Output 63dfe8f82d11678c0e51617272add50a2af060ec81530115f48cc881af6350b0:3

value
475306036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6301f4963d8335061027bb2500582d4435a144b OP_EQUALVERIFY OP_CHECKSIG
address
LekUWrXbn611GNXZJKnzKsrhazhzAmdwkA
transaction
63dfe8f82d11678c0e51617272add50a2af060ec81530115f48cc881af6350b0
spent
true